Candidates must have…
- Experience with the front-end basics: HTML5 CSS3 and JS
- Experience using a version control system
- Familiarity with MV* frameworks e.g. React Ember Angular Vue
- Familiarity with server-side languages like PHP Python or Node
Great candidates also have…
- Experience with a particular JS MV* framework (we happen to use React)
- Experience working with databases
- Experience with AWS
- Familiarity with microservice architecture
- Familiarity with modern CSS practices e.g. LESS SASS CSS-in-JS
People who succeed in this position are…
- Team oriented and ready to work closely with other developers
- Determined to produce clean well-tested code
- Comfortable with working in rapid development cycles
- Skilled oral and written communicators
- Enthusiastic for learning and pushing the envelope